Why Homeowners Should Consider Window Replacement Near Me

Replacing windows is a major investment in the home. Therefore, homeowners must research companies and compare quotes to make sure they are receiving a fair price. They should also discuss the details of the warranty.

The most popular warranty is a limited lifetime warranty. This type of warranty covers both performance and physical defects. It is transferable in the event that the homeowner decides to sell their home.

They are energy efficient.

As compared to older windows energy-efficient replacement windows can keep the cold out and heat in. They also decrease the amount of UV light that enters into your home. This can cause damage to furniture and cause fade to fabrics. This can drastically reduce your energy costs and make your home more comfortable at a lower cost.

The older windows have a double or triple pane of clear glass. This means they let in UV radiation. Furniture in your home could fade and lose their appeal over time. The low-e coatings on the latest replacement windows block UV rays and help keep your home cool.

The window's frames can also affect their energy efficiency. Aluminum frames permit hot and cold air to flow through, while wooden frames have a tendency to rot or suffer from mildew and mold. Vinyl frames are utilized in the newer replacement windows because they are better insulation than wood or aluminum. They are also easier to clean, and they don't face the same issues as wood has, such as swelling or rot.

You can make your replacement windows more energy-efficient by adding a layer between the glass panes. This will add additional insulation to your window, which will reduce your cooling and heating expenses by up to 25%..

The addition of new windows can increase the efficiency of energy used by homes and increase its curb appeal. Old windows are often not as energy efficient as they ought to be, which could result in higher energy bills. New windows, however, can help to keep heating and cooling costs to a minimum while adding a sense of comfort to a home.

If you are planning to sell your house in the near future investing in new windows will ensure that your home's value remains as high as possible. A potential buyer would like to purchase a home that is comfortable and well-maintained. New windows can boost the value of a house and boost the chances of resales. According to the Remodeling 2020 Cost vs. Value Report New windows made of vinyl can earn homeowners more than 73% of the cost upon resale.

Security is another aspect to consider before choosing a window. Many burglars gain entry into homes through unlocked doors or windows, so it is essential to put security measures in place. One of the most effective ways to achieve this is by replacing old windows with replacements that feature multi-point locks. This system locks the door at multiple points and bolts it to the frame.

There are a variety of variables that can affect the price of replacement windows, such as the type of window and frame size and material and installation company, as well as location. The purchase of multiple windows at one time can lower costs, as can selecting an installer who offers discounts on large orders and labor costs which are based on the number of windows to be installed.
